Findlay's annual Silver Blades ice show "Cruising to Paradise" was last weekend. Guest skaters were Kate Finster/Balaz Nagy, junior pair team, Sarah Feng/ TJ , junior pairs, and Alexis/Alday (Ethan Alday is a former silver blades skater that used to complete against her in singles event, then they paired up and became a dance team). The 10 graduating high school seniors had a group number in the 1st half of the show, and their senior solos in the 2nd half. Silver Blades coach Cody sang the national anthem, and is going to be going to an Christian university in South Korea after he graduates from univ of Findlay's nursing program.

First half was things to do on the ship. They did a wedding number to Going to the Chapel, dinner was Be Our Guest from Beauty and the Beast. cruise ship show, sunbathing, etc. 2nd half was different ports- Jamaica (and a Bob Marley song was skated to, 2 versions of under the sea (beatles I think , and the Disney one), and Aruba. The 2 pairs teams did their 2nd number together. Dance team did not have a 2nd number.

Here's an article, originally published in The News Journal of Wilmington, about Johnny Weir's participation in next Saturday's club show (April 6): https://www.apnews.com/986aaa533af54e08a06c245745842571
“They have been so accommodating with my schedule and make it possible even for me to train in the middle of the night,” says Weir...
The skating club, which first opened in 1964, will host about 170 performers across the two-night event, including special celebrity guest skaters, such as Weir.
Pairs team Audrey Lu and Misha Mitrofanov and skater Ting Cui are also scheduled to perform.
...
While Weir has been busily preparing two new numbers for an upcoming tour in Japan [Fantasy on Ice] at the club in recent months, fans won’t be seeing those on April 6.
Instead, Weir says, “I’ll be pulling out an old fan favorite that I hope makes the audience smile.”

Wow, Johnny Weir still has it. He skated to Creep in a black turtleneck, black leggings and a long, flowy black skirt that he used to great effect. He did a stunning triple toe and interpreted the music with beautiful and inventive movements. After the finale, he came to the boards to greet fans. He was delightful and gracious in receiving flowers and gifts, posing for pictures, signing autographs and giving hugs to fans.

Julia Biechler was fantastic also (One Moment in Time.") I wish she had been given a suitable introduction by the rink announcer, but there was no introduction for her. Julia looked trimmer and fitter than the last time I saw her in person, and given all the discussion of eating disorders and their pervasiveness, I hope she got into condition a healthy way. Her skating was sublime and she looked to be really enjoying her performance on the ice.

Tony Lu did his program to Queen. He did several big triples, including 3a. Might have done a quad, not sure. He landed almost everything. Boy needs to project, though. He skates inwardly and does not engage the audience.

David Shapiro gave a very engaging performance to a non-Buble cover of "Feelin' Good." He is a great dancer, sinewy and flexible, finds the nuances in the music and uses the blade VERY well. In a fun "cowboy" group number, I could not take my eyes off him.

Lu and Mitrofanov skated twice. Did a double twist.

Ilia Malinin and Nick Hseih both gave strong performances. Peter Liu had small roles in the group numbers but did not skate a solo.

Ting Cui did not perform due to injury.

Second to Weir's performance, biggest applause went to the "Baby Shark" song. Four pre-schoolers in tiny shark (mascot-style) costumes toddled onto the ice followed by an adult ice-dance couple, she in a pink shark mascot suit and he in gray. Let's go hunt d-doo-d-d-d-doo!
